Story
Misty is large and in charge. At approximately 2.5 -3yrs of age she is about 74lbs, spayed, microchipped, vaccinated, housetrained and on Proheart injection for HW prevention. She is a special lady that will require a steady hand and structure. She needs an experienced owner who won't mind continuing her training to help her overcome the effects of the lack of socialization in her previous environment and her naturally introverted personality to keep her focused and feeling secure. She will need a quiet place where there aren't a lot of visitors coming in and out, no young children and she will need to be the only pet. She does love car rides and we are working on going places, staring with quiet parks without patrons but will be working up to more heavily trafficked places. She is insecure but very intelligent, willing to please and very protective. She is strong but not overly stubborn and intimidating physically but very loving once she trusts you. She is very selective with whom she trusts so she will need that special bond with someone but I am confident there is someone out there who will have that with her and they will have the most loving, loyal companion out there.November 4, 2024, 11:32 am
